Your website just got a database
Collections, records, and live data on every page — no plugins, no third-party services, no code required.
Three steps to live data
Create a collection
Testimonials, blog posts, FAQs, job listings — anything. Set it up in your site settings and add records with a simple form editor.
Tell the AI to use it
Just type “show my testimonials on this page” in the editor chat and the AI wires the data in for you.
Your page stays fresh
Records render live on every visit, so updating content never means republishing the page.
A real CMS, not a widget
Visitor submissions
Let visitors post entries — guestbooks, reviews, community boards — straight from your live site.
Moderation queue
Every submission waits as Pending until you approve, reject, or edit it.
Auto-approve mode
Flip a toggle and trusted collections go live instantly. Perfect for guestbooks and shoutboxes.
Simple JavaScript SDK
A tiny gscms API is injected automatically. List, get, and create records with one line.
Spam protection built in
Honeypot filtering, rate limiting, and content sanitization with zero setup.
Generous limits
Up to 20 collections per site and 5,000 records per collection.
gscms.list('testimonials') .then(({ records }) => render(records));One line to load your content. The AI writes it for you anyway.
Related Features
Explore more of what GetSite can do for you.
Give your site a memory
Create your first collection in minutes and your pages start pulling live data today.
Start free